From ed0d5d52e08d214b9cb58ee97e16c08591aab245 Mon Sep 17 00:00:00 2001 From: Karsten Suehring Date: Fri, 18 Jan 2019 12:14:56 +0100 Subject: [PATCH] remove macro JVET_L0083_ALF_FRAC_BIT --- source/Lib/CommonLib/AdaptiveLoopFilter.cpp | 4 ---- source/Lib/CommonLib/AdaptiveLoopFilter.h | 4 ---- source/Lib/CommonLib/TypeDef.h | 1 - 3 files changed, 9 deletions(-) diff --git a/source/Lib/CommonLib/AdaptiveLoopFilter.cpp b/source/Lib/CommonLib/AdaptiveLoopFilter.cpp index 067275d5..1ff8876e 100644 --- a/source/Lib/CommonLib/AdaptiveLoopFilter.cpp +++ b/source/Lib/CommonLib/AdaptiveLoopFilter.cpp @@ -472,11 +472,7 @@ void AdaptiveLoopFilter::filterBlk( AlfClassifier** classifier, const PelUnitBuf short *coef = filterSet; -#if JVET_L0083_ALF_FRAC_BIT const int shift = m_NUM_BITS - 1; -#else - const int shift = 9; -#endif const int offset = 1 << ( shift - 1 ); diff --git a/source/Lib/CommonLib/AdaptiveLoopFilter.h b/source/Lib/CommonLib/AdaptiveLoopFilter.h index 21638970..688fecc9 100644 --- a/source/Lib/CommonLib/AdaptiveLoopFilter.h +++ b/source/Lib/CommonLib/AdaptiveLoopFilter.h @@ -66,11 +66,7 @@ enum Direction class AdaptiveLoopFilter { public: -#if JVET_L0083_ALF_FRAC_BIT static constexpr int m_NUM_BITS = 8; -#else - static constexpr int m_NUM_BITS = 10; -#endif static constexpr int m_CLASSIFICATION_BLK_SIZE = 32; //non-normative, local buffer size AdaptiveLoopFilter(); diff --git a/source/Lib/CommonLib/TypeDef.h b/source/Lib/CommonLib/TypeDef.h index 892266d4..a37c6b7e 100644 --- a/source/Lib/CommonLib/TypeDef.h +++ b/source/Lib/CommonLib/TypeDef.h @@ -70,7 +70,6 @@ -#define JVET_L0083_ALF_FRAC_BIT 1 // Reduce number of ALF fractional bit to 7 #define JVET_L0082_ALF_COEF_BITS 1 // ALF filter coefficient bitwidth constraints -- 2.22.0